Safety Protocols and Product Handling (Official Guidelines)

Post-renovation cleaning often involves fine dust particles, glue, coatings, and fresh finishes. Responsible product handling and outlined expectations are critical—particularly when it involves children, pets, air circulation, and newly treated surfaces. Below are essential references from authoritative sources.

Safety Data Sheets (SDS) and Hazard Communication as per OSHA guidelines

If products include hazardous chemicals, OSHA’s Hazard Communication Standard requires proper hazard communication and Safety Data Sheets (SDS). Review OSHA’s SDS appendix: OSHA Appendix D (Safety Data Sheets) and the accompanying regulatory appendix: 29 CFR 1910.1200 Appendix D.

Practical implications: Cleaning processes should align with the type of surface and materials used—especially in areas with new paint, fresh countertops, sealed woods, and spaces requiring air flow or drying time.

EPA-approved disinfectants and application instructions (when requested)

If disinfection is requested for high-touch points (handles, switches, railings), label directions matter for effectiveness and safety. Learn about List N here: EPA About List N, search products here: EPA List N Search.

Key point: follow label instructions (including contact time) to avoid ineffective results—or damage to new finishes.
